Welcome to the Wiki of our GLOW 2024 project. Our concept revolves around diffused acrylic glass tubes which are interactable via touch! When visitors of the GLOW festival touch these pillars they will light up and start playing music, together creating a symphony of life!

This concept requires some technicalities. Below these are listed and explained how they currently work!

  1. Light: Within the acrylic glass tubes production spotlights are placed. These spotlights are programmable via Digital Multiplex. Read this guide for more on this topic.
  2. Touch: Touch is at the base of this concept as it is the physical trigger in our interaction. To detect touch time of flight sensors are used. Read this guide for more on this topic.
  3. Sound: Sound is an extra that gives our concept another layer. This is done by sending volume up/down commands over the arduino. For the festival itself a bigger sound source should be used and placed in the tube(s).

In total these are the aspects of our concept. Light is currently the only part that is completely solved and help is welcome for touch and better sound control.
